About Rohana Sham

Rohana Sham is a scholar working on Transportation, General Energy and Information Systems and Management, having authored 45 papers that have together received 326 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Urban Transport and Accessibility (13 papers), Crime Patterns and Interventions (5 papers) and Traffic and Road Safety (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Transportation (57 citations), Information Systems and Management (35 citations) and Marketing (32 citations). Rohana Sham has collaborated with scholars based in Malaysia, United States and India. Frequent co-authors include Siti Norida Wahab, Ching Sin Siau, Eugene Cheng‐Xi Aw, Anne Yee, Raja Kamil, Stephanie Hui‐Wen Chuah, Steven Kwang San Tan, Ganeshsree Selvachandran, Shio Gai Quek and Md Asri Ngadi.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Sensors and International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.
